Mini-course: Mathematical Analysis of Geophysical Models and Data Assimilation

In these introductory lectures, aimed towards advanced Master and Graduate Students and PostDocs, Edriss Titi will survey in this intensive mini-course the mathematical theory of the 2D and 3D Navier-Stokes and Euler equations, and stress the main obstacles in proving the global regularity for the 3D case, and the computational challenge in their direct numerical simulations. In addition, the professor of Nonlinear Mathematical Science will emphasize the issues facing the
turbulence community in their turbulence closure models.
